MC> Hi,

MC> the controller Promise FastTrak, everybody knows, isn't supported by
MC> RedHat and Fedora if you intend to use controller functionality.
MC> Promise has released the partial source code of the driver, wich is a
MC> software driver, that works for me.
MC> I made a simple kernel-module RPM easy to use and I like to know if this
MC> module can help someone.


MC> HOW TO USE:
MC> 1. Download the src.rpm
MC> http://www.soulbit.org/download/kernel-module-FastTrak-1.0.3.soul.src.rpm
MC> 2. Recompile src.rpm on the kernel sources you intend to use and then
MC> install the rpm.
